Summary: | Venera 13 ( Russian : Benepa-13) was a probe in the Soviet Venera program for the exploration of Venus. Venera 13 and 14 were identical spacecraft built to take advantage of the 1981 Venus launch opportunity and launched 5 days apart, Venera 13 on 1981-10-30 at 06:04:00 UTC and Venera 14 on 1981-11-04 at 05: 31:00 UTC, both with an on-orbit dry mass of 760 kg. |
